Britain hosted the first round of the Formula One World Championship way back in 1950, but did you know that there has been 22 home winners since that day, making Britain the most successful nation at its own event with more than four times as many victories as their closest rivals the Germans?
The most successful home grown driver at the event was Jim Clark, who won the race five times in the 1960s; each time driving for the British Team Lotus team who are still the fourth most successful manufacturer at the race. The honour for most successful team is shared amongst McLaren and Ferrari who have recorded 15 victories each at the race.
